  Come see an industrial size SOLAR oven in action on South
Boulevard beach.
  These babies can do 400 loaves of bread a day, sterilize
medical instaments
  and boil water.

  The fun news is I just bought it.  There is a town in
Angola that needs it
  to provide jobs for their child soldiers, and to help
people have a source
  of cooking fuel so they so not have to go out and gather
firewood. ( A
  dangerous task since the town was under seige for nine
months by Unita
  during the war, and also a problem causing deforestation
and ecological
  degradation.)

  The most important part of this project is not just what
it will do
  initially, but that as people get used to, and like this
technology (and
  easy it is), it can become a prototype.  Then we can try
to get a micro
  loan for this town to establish a factory to manufacture
these and sell
  them all over Africa.

  The background of this project::::::::::
  Six years ago I met Guerra Freitas in Sierra Leon where I
was teaching
  conflict resolution.  He was a jewel of a person and
wanted desparately to
  come to the US to study since the infrastructure in his
country, Angola,
  was so destroyed by the decades of war (Angola was one of
the pawns in the
  cold war game.  We sent in soldiers and mines to try and
get rid of the
  Communist leaning government and Cuba responded by sending
Che Gueverra and
  the boys.  Both sides put so many guns on the field, that
even when we were
  done and didn't care any more, the two sides kept fighting
over the HUGE
  reserves of oil and diamonds.)

  So I sponsored Guerra as a student.  He graduated last
year Valedictorian.
